diff options
| author | Volker Lendecke <vl@samba.org> | 2014-06-10 14:57:05 +0000 |
|---|---|---|
| committer | Jeremy Allison <jra@samba.org> | 2014-06-18 18:51:13 +0200 |
| commit | b84ea45fbd54fde820438d2065eedfb757b7158d (patch) | |
| tree | eec965ef767f611331dcfafbffbd8471c200669b /source3/lib | |
| parent | 4f4631831a379f2ebf0eb3d178fd9e91d951301a (diff) | |
| download | samba-b84ea45fbd54fde820438d2065eedfb757b7158d.tar.gz samba-b84ea45fbd54fde820438d2065eedfb757b7158d.tar.xz samba-b84ea45fbd54fde820438d2065eedfb757b7158d.zip | |
messaging3: Use "goto fail_nomem" where appropriate
Signed-off-by: Volker Lendecke <vl@samba.org>
Reviewed-by: Jeremy Allison <jra@samba.org>
Diffstat (limited to 'source3/lib')
| -rw-r--r-- | source3/lib/messages_dgm.c | 6 |
1 files changed, 2 insertions, 4 deletions
diff --git a/source3/lib/messages_dgm.c b/source3/lib/messages_dgm.c index 4bbf89cff6..2f30503ecd 100644 --- a/source3/lib/messages_dgm.c +++ b/source3/lib/messages_dgm.c @@ -230,16 +230,14 @@ NTSTATUS messaging_dgm_init(struct messaging_context *msg_ctx, ctx->msg_callbacks = poll_funcs_init_tevent(ctx); if (ctx->msg_callbacks == NULL) { - TALLOC_FREE(result); - return NT_STATUS_NO_MEMORY; + goto fail_nomem; } ctx->tevent_handle = poll_funcs_tevent_register( ctx, ctx->msg_callbacks, messaging_tevent_context(msg_ctx)); if (ctx->tevent_handle == NULL) { - TALLOC_FREE(result); - return NT_STATUS_NO_MEMORY; + goto fail_nomem; } ok = directory_create_or_exist_strict(socket_dir, sec_initial_uid(), |
